Register to vote by October 26th, and vote in the 2024 elections!
On November 5th, New York will vote not just for President, but for Congress, and for state and local offices. Register and vote so you'll have a say in what kind of country America will be!
Register to vote
In New York, you must register by October 26th to vote. You can register here: https://dmv.ny.gov/more-info/electronic-voter-registration-application
Voting in person
New York offers early voting from October 26th-November 3rd. Find early voting locations at Vote Early NY.
If you prefer, you can vote at your polling place on Election Day, November 5th.
Voting by mail
Any New York voter may choose to vote by mail. Apply for an absentee ballot here.
Ballots must be postmarked by November 5th, so mail your ballot back promptly. You can also return your ballot in person to your local Board of Elections, or your voting place during early voting or on Election Day. See here for details. If you return your mail ballot in person, you must do so by November 5th.
If you mail your ballot, see your county board of Elections website to see if they offer ballot tracking.

News New York City Council passes bill to implement rat contraception program
This bill, Int. No. 736-A, mandates the Department of Health and Mental Hygiene (DOHMH), in collaboration with the Department of Sanitation (DSNY) and a rodent control expert, to launch a pilot program deploying rat contraceptives within 180 days of enactment.
The program will run for at least 12 months in two rat mitigation zones and a comparable area, focusing on residential buildings with waste in containers. DOHMH must conduct monthly inspections, tracking rat activity, and report findings to the Mayor and City Council after the pilot period.
